Why Trafford Is a Freight Powerhouse
Few places in the United Kingdom carry as much industrial heritage per square mile as Trafford Park. Purpose-built as one of the world's first planned industrial estates, it retains the infrastructure that made it powerful: rail connections, the Manchester Ship Canal, dense warehousing and immediate access to the motorway network. Today it hosts distribution centres, engineering suppliers, food processors, packaging manufacturers and third-party logistics providers, all generating constant freight demand.
That combination of road, rail and water means Trafford supports genuinely multimodal freight. Containers arriving at north west ports can move inland by rail or barge, then be broken down for regional distribution by road. For businesses shipping heavy or high-volume goods, that flexibility translates directly into lower cost and lower carbon per tonne moved.
What to Look for in a Freight Partner
Reliability and communication dominate. A freight provider who tells you honestly that a load will be a day late is more useful than one who leaves you guessing. Look for proof of insurance and liability cover, clear documentation practices, customs capability where relevant, and visibility technology that lets you see consignment status without phoning a depot.
Also assess network fit. A pallet network member is ideal for regular part-load distribution, a dedicated haulier suits time-critical full loads, a freight forwarder makes sense for international movements, and an intermodal specialist becomes attractive at volume. Many businesses use two or three complementary providers rather than forcing one to cover everything.

Trends Reshaping Freight in the Borough
Decarbonisation is the defining theme. Electric rigids are becoming practical for urban distribution, biofuels are bridging the gap for longer runs, and modal shift to rail and water is increasingly driven by customer sustainability reporting rather than cost alone. Meanwhile, driver availability continues to constrain capacity, pushing operators towards better working conditions and more efficient scheduling. Digital freight matching platforms have improved backload utilisation, cutting empty running that once wasted a meaningful share of every trip.
Practical Advice for Shippers
Consolidate where possible: fewer, fuller loads beat frequent partial ones on both cost and emissions. Share accurate dimensions and weights, since surcharges usually come from surprises rather than from rates. Book seasonal peaks early, because capacity in the run-up to major retail periods disappears quickly across the whole region. Finally, review your carrier mix annually, as network coverage and pricing shift faster in freight than in most industries.
